Understanding Braces

Traditional braces remain one of the most reliable orthodontic treatments available. Braces use brackets and wires that gently and continuously move teeth into proper alignment over time. Because they are fixed in place, they do not rely on patient compliance for daily wear.

For many patients, the discussion of braces vs Invisalign comes down to treatment complexity. Braces are often recommended for more advanced orthodontic cases, including significant crowding, spacing issues and bite misalignments. Modern braces are smaller, more comfortable and more efficient than ever before, offering precise control throughout treatment. Braces are often considered the more traditional but highly dependable solution for achieving long-term results.

Understanding Invisalign®

Invisalign® uses a series of clear, removable aligners designed to gradually shift teeth into better alignment. In the comparison of braces vs Invisalign, Invisalign stands out for its discreet appearance and flexibility in daily life.

Unlike braces, Invisalign aligners can be removed during meals and while brushing and flossing. This added convenience makes daily routines easier for patients who are debating braces vs Invisalign. Each set of aligners is worn for a designated period before being replaced, slowly guiding teeth into their ideal positions. For teens and adults especially, the decision often comes down to aesthetics and lifestyle flexibility, with Invisalign offering a nearly invisible treatment option.

Key Differences Between Braces vs Invisalign

The most noticeable differences between braces and Invisalign involve appearance, flexibility and treatment mechanics. When comparing braces vs Invisalign, braces remain fixed to the teeth throughout treatment, while Invisalign aligners are removable and replaced regularly.

This creates a clear distinction in braces vs Invisalign: one is a continuously working fixed system, and the other is a removable, patient-managed system. Braces may be better suited for more complex orthodontic corrections, while Invisalign is often ideal for mild to moderate alignment concerns. Another important factor is lifestyle impact. Braces require dietary adjustments to avoid damaging brackets and wires, while Invisalign allows patients to eat freely since aligners are removed during meals.

Lifestyle Considerations

Your daily habits and routine play a major role when deciding between the two options. Braces remain on 24/7, making them a reliable option that does not depend on patient compliance. However, they do require careful attention to oral hygiene and food choices.

With Invisalign, success depends on wearing aligners consistently as directed each day. When considering braces vs Invisalign, patients who value flexibility and a more discreet appearance often prefer Invisalign, while those who want a low-maintenance, always-working solution may prefer braces. Comfort and Appearance

Comfort is another important consideration in the braces vs Invisalign debate. Invisalign aligners are smooth, removable, and custom-fitted, while braces may cause mild irritation during adjustment periods as teeth begin to shift.

Appearance is also a major factor. Braces are more visible, though modern versions are more streamlined than in the past. Invisalign, on the other hand, is nearly invisible, making it a popular choice for patients who prefer a discreet treatment option.

Treatment Effectiveness

Both braces and Invisalign are highly effective orthodontic treatments when properly monitored. Braces are often preferred for complex cases requiring precise movement control, while Invisalign is effective for mild to moderate alignment corrections.

The decision in the braces vs Invisalign comparison ultimately depends on the complexity of the case, patient goals and how teeth respond to the prescribed treatment plan.
